Meeting Venues

 


 

Since TTLUG does not have its own premises, meetings have to be held at public locations. Suitable locations must therefore be identified and, if necessary, the group must obtain permission to use the premises.

 

General Locations for Meetings

 

Some places that can be investigated to determine if they are feasible meeting locations are:

1. High schools/colleges

2. Technical/vocational institutes

3. Tertiary institutes

4. Restaurants

5. Businesses/commercial entities

6. Other places which a TTLUG member can arrange (e.g. place of employment)

 

Accommodation Requirements

 

The ideal venue should provide adequate accommodation for attendees (say 20 persons):

1. Parking facilities for 20 vehicles

2. Security for vehicles and premises

3. Comfortable seating for 20 persons

4. Desktop space for 20 persons, perhaps for 20 laptops

5. Wireless network connectivity/wired Ethernet connection

6. Power supply/output, at minimum for any PC/projector for presentations

7. Restroom facilities (for 20 persons!)

8. Minimal cost (read: free)

 

The above requirements are geared towards technical meetings (such as presentations or installfests). For administrative meetings, no network or electrical requirements are required, so meetings can be held over dinner (or over a glass!).

 

Possible Venues

 

In order to keep the location of the meetings accessible to as many members as possible, meeting should be centrally located. Some arbitrary delimitations are: St. Augustine to the North, Trincity to the East, San Fernando to the South, Port of Spain to the West.

 

Several possible locations for holding meetings are listed below. Premises that are yet to be contacted are listed under Unconfirmed. Once the premises have been contacted, it is moved under the Confirmed heading. If the request to use the premises has been turned down, the entry is crossed out. This will prevent duplicate effort in contacting the place (unless a member can arrange to use the premises on the group's behalf).
